Scope
It concerns the methods of carrying out the standard laboratory test (UNI 3666-65) for alternating immersion, with the aim of providing reproducible data relating to the corrosion resistance of bare or coated metallic materials, by subjecting some test pieces to a long series of equal cycles of immersion-emergence, in a solution and in the atmosphere, in well-defined and controlled conditions of temperature and relative motion of test tubes-solution. The test can be performed on metal test tubes with appropriately prepared surfaces, protected or not; it can therefore serve to highlight the intrinsic corrosion resistance of the metallic material, the corrosion resistance of the metallic material in the particular state of finish or the effectiveness of the protective layer. Test solutions. Equipment. Test tubes. Method. Cleaning of the tubes after the test and control of the aggressive medium. Results evaluation criteria. Test report.
